In this role, you will be responsible for the daily administration of the Purchasing Card Program. The Sr. Accounts Payable Associate (PCard Administration) regularly interfaces with National Center and Region’s staff of all levels on accounts payable questions and support.
Essential Job Duties:
- PCard administrator and subject matter expert for Purchasing Card program.
- Provides excellent customer service, timely and effectively.
- Supports the centralized accounts payable department, Finance Customer Service Support Site, and customer service phone line.
- Processes staff requests for PCard applications and replacement cards. Responds to Purchasing Card requests for staff upon receipt and appropriate approval.
- Performs analysis on PCard transactions. Evaluates, opens, and closes merchant category codes. Reviews spend reports for inactive and declined PCards. Manages the auto PCard email reminders to staff and supervisors according to developed procedures and processes.
- Accounts payable monthly and annual close process.
- Provides back-up support to other Accounts Payable Associate functions.
- Assists Accounts Payable Supervisor with accounts payable training classes and development of training materials.
- Provides requested information to external and internal auditors, ensures proper PCard documentation is filed timely and adhers to AHA policies and record retention schedules.
- Conducts special projects as requested according to established deadlines.
- Accounts payable reporting needs (PCard audit reports, aging reports, audit reports, etc.)
- Coordinates with Human Resources to ensure PCards of terminated staff are deactivated promptly.
- Informs Payroll staff of potential payroll deductions for un-substantiated expenses.
- Works with managers of terminated employees to clear expense of terminated employees.
